It's True, I'm From Texas

I’m a Texas girl through and through. Raised off a dirt road, where the stars were bright and Buc-ee’s, BBQ, and boots were non-negotiables. If you see me jamming to Texas Country at a stoplight, don’t judge, just join in. I love a good two-step or waltz, but that doesn’t mean you won’t find me at the opera. I’m happily stuck in a musical tug-of-war that stretches from George Strait to Puccini. My Czech roots run deep: we’re talking kolaches, klobasniky, polka, and at least one onion in the pantry at all times.

There is nothing like getting lost in a good book; I enjoy reading the classics, biographies, historical, and Christian fiction. Music is a big part of my life. I’m not Beethoven, but I compose and play whenever I can. I have been writing since I can remember, and it has ranged from poetry to supporting ministries to working on a fictional book.

While attending Oral Roberts University, I had the opportunity to go on mission trips around the world. Those trips helped shape my perspective on life and deepen my empathy for others. They challenged my faith and showed me that you can find God in a remote village in Mongolia, just as you can in a church in Australia.

Overall, I’m an average person juggling life as a wife and mom, fighting adult acne, squeezing into skinny jeans I refuse to give up (honestly, I’ll probably be buried in them), and learning to live by faith. Beyond all that glamor, I’m trying to make sense of life through the lens of God’s truth, not mine, just like you. I don’t always get it right, but when I catch a glimpse of His grace, it takes my breath away.

A Passion for Scripture and Life

I’m not a theologian or historian, but I care a lot about scripture and how it relates to everyday life. I’m sharing my own thoughts as I connect the Bible, history, and Jewish teachings, because understanding the context matters. I do my best to study and reflect before I write, but I know I might make mistakes. I encourage you to read and research on your own—don’t just take my word for it.

Of course, not everyone will agree with what I share, and that’s okay. Even Jesus, who was perfect, had critics, so I’m in good company. Still, if anything here stirs your heart, draws you closer to Him, or helps you see God more clearly, know this: it’s not because of me, it’s because of Him.
